OBD-II Self-Diagnosis
- A/T self-diagnosis is performed by the TCM in combination with the ECM. Refer to the table on SDT FUNCTION (AT) for the indicator used to display each self-diagnostic result.
- The self-diagnostic results indicated by the MIL are automatically stored in both the ECM and TCM memories.
Always perform the procedure on SDT FUNCTION (AT) to complete the repair and avoid unnecessary blinking of the MIL.
